Maria Corina Machado thanks those who risked their lives to help her travel to Oslo and says she is hopeful Venezuela will be free'

Venezuela's best-known opposition leader, the Nobel peace prize winner Maria Corina Machado, said her arrival in Oslo marked a historic turning point" that showed Venezuelans the world is with them".

Machado, who was forced into hiding in Venezuela by the country's dictator, Nicolas Maduro, slipped out of her authoritarian homeland by boat in order to travel to Norway to collect her prize.
